Buying Guide for Low Loss 50 Ohm Coax Cable

It is important to have low loss 50 ohm coax cable in your ham radio station because it provides the least amount of signal Attenuation. Low loss means that more of your transmitted power is radiated instead of being lost in the cable. The ideal situation would be to have no losses at all, but that is not realistic. Even the best quality coaxial cables will have some Attenuation. The lower the loss, the less power you will lose and the better your signal will be.

When choosing a coaxial cable for your ham radio station, you should always choose one with as low of a loss rating as possible. There are many different types and brands of coaxial cable available on the market and they all have different Attenuation ratings. Some companies even specialize in making low loss coaxial cables. Be sure to do your research before making a purchase to ensure that you are getting the best possible product for your needs.

Here are some things to keep in mind when shopping for low loss 50 ohm coaxial cable:

-The type of connectors that are available on the market (N-type, BNC, etc.)
-The material that the cable is made out of (copper, aluminum, etc.)
-The length of the cable
-The company or brand that you buy from

How does the size of the diameter of the conductor affect the performance of low loss 50 ohm coax cable?

The size of the diameter of the conductor affects the performance of low loss 50 ohm coax cable by affecting the amount of resistance in the cable. The larger the diameter of the conductor, the less resistance there is in the cable. This results in less loss of signal strength over the length of the cable.
